Why is my psp not charging?

I found my original psp 1001, the battery that came with it would not charge. I recently purchased a battery pack from ifixit. I am having the issue that when I charge it within the psp, the amber light shows up now. Before with the original battery, I could not even get the amber light to show when plugged to the charger. Now, with the new battery, when I plug in the charger, it charges for a brief moment, sometimes maybe even 45 seconds to a minute then the light cuts off. I am trying to figure what is the issue, is it the psp, the charger, or the charging cord?
